SETIS material in the Digital Collections

SETIS (the Sydney Electronic Text and Image Service) created digital editions of texts and images for teaching and research at the University of Sydney. Find out more about SETIS.

Copyright status

If the accompanying information for an Edition does not state that it was reproduced with permission, the University of Sydney Library has identified that these works are no longer under copyright and are in the public domain. These works are free to use for any purpose. To credit the Library, please use: "From the University of Sydney Library" and include the call number or box number and a link to the item, e.g. "From the University of Sydney Library, Add.Ms. 471 https://digital.library.sydney.edu.au/nodes/view/15191"

Published edition copyright

The University of Sydney Library does not claim published edition copyright in SETIS Editions published before 2000. For Editions published from 2000 onwards, the University of Sydney Library is the copyright owner. This copyright does not cover other material within the Edition, except for any University of Sydney logo, shield, or coat of arms.
